    Eh, it’ll be fine:

    • “Slop” is lazy, obvious spam. This is the vast majority of AI posts. That’s why it’s called slop! Fediverse mods will purge these with glee.

    • Fake images have the same problem as (say) a Twitter screenshot: they aren’t a reputable source. We fix this by enforcing good sourcing, which communities should be doing anyway, with or without AI.

    • If a little ML is used in a complicated workflow for some art post… is it really slop? At some point it’s just digital art. And these workflows tend to use open weights models that actually support stuff like control nets, whereas Big Tech models tend to be dumb prompting windows, and produce more obvious slop.

    • There’s basically no Tech Bro culture here.

    • There isn’t as much incentive to Karma Farm on the Fediverse since it’s not actually used for any checks… Still, this is likely the biggest issue. We will just have to look out for farmers, but I think this is doable.

    EDIT:

    Upon further consideration, we should encourage users to sign up as mods/helpers, and to try and organize communities well. Otherwise they’ll get overwhelmed filtering slop posts. And they won’t enforce good sourcing, which is already kinda a problem (see: tabloids/twitter screenshots on the front page).

    It’s doable, but it’d be easy for that to slip away, too.
